How Much Does an Injection of Reclast Cost?

Published in Medication Costs 2 mins read

The average retail price for an injection of Reclast is $1,499.76. This cost typically covers one 100ML bottle containing 5MG/100ML of Reclast.

Understanding the Cost of Reclast

Reclast (zoledronic acid) is a medication administered to treat or prevent osteoporosis, among other conditions. The price mentioned reflects the average retail cost for the medication itself, often for a single dose.

  • Average Retail Price: The specific price for one bottle of Reclast is $1,499.76.
  • Dosage Form: This price corresponds to a 100ML bottle with a concentration of 5MG/100ML.

Administration and Frequency

Reclast is not a medication you administer yourself. It requires professional medical oversight due to its intravenous (IV) infusion method.

  • Administration Method: Reclast is given as an intravenous infusion, meaning it is delivered directly into a vein.
  • Healthcare Professional: A qualified healthcare professional must administer the injection.
  • Treatment Frequency: The infusion is typically administered either every year or every two years, depending on the specific medical condition being treated and your doctor's recommendation.
